
Resolve, Regarding Legislative Review of Chapter 1: Rights of Recipients of Mental Health Services Who are Children in Need of Treatment, Section A-VII, Rights to Due Process With Regard to Grievances and Section A-IX, Confidentiality of and Access to Mental Health Records, a Major Substantive Rule of the Department of Mental Health, Mental Retardation and Substance Abuse Services.
(Submitted by the Department of Mental Health, Mental Retardation and Substance Abuse Services pursuant to Maine Revised Statutes, Title 5, section 8072.) No
Public Hearing:. OTP Accepted 04/08/00.
Final Disposition: Emergency Finally Passed, Signed 04/14/00, RESOLVE LAWS, Chapter 117.
